Amazon ECS起動タイプ
Amazon ECS でコンテナを動作させる環境として、以下の起動タイプを選択できます。
EC2
Amazon EC2 Auto Scalingで管理されたEC2上でコンテナを実行します。
ストレージとしてAmazon EFS(以降、EFS)、Amazon S3(以降、S3)を利用することができます。
Amazon EC2を使用した環境を構築するためのCloudFormationテンプレートを提供しています。
詳細は、「AWS Marketplaceからの環境構築」を参照してください。
Fargate
サーバーレスの従量制料金計算エンジンであり、サーバーを管理する必要がありません。
EC2版より少ない労力で運用することができます。
ストレージとしてS3を利用することができます。
Fargateを使用した環境を構築するためのCloudFormationテンプレートを提供しています。
詳細は、以下のマニュアルを参照してください。
HULFT10 for Container Services スタートアップガイド(Fargate) : AWS Marketplaceからの環境構築
Fargate構成でストレージとしてEFSを使用するには、ECSからEFSをマウントできるように設定する必要があります。
EC2での導入と、Fargateでの導入は、それぞれ使用するCloudFormationテンプレートが異なります。
HULFT10 for Container Servicesの導入後に起動タイプを変更することはできません。